Question from Sharon

After looking at your site and comments and several green building sites, I used Novalink 35 to seal the area between the tile and tub in both of my daughter’s rooms. I didn’t go with the AFM Caulk because I noticed you said you didn’t like it very much and I’m sensitive to smell. The VOC content in both products was listed as the same on many sites. However, there was still a smell today, so I called the company to ask if it was any different than the Novalink SL which I had used in the past. The man yelled at me and said, “NONE of our products are meant to be used in side. They can grow mold and…” I asked if it was a performance reason or a health reason and he just repeated what he said without answering. I don’t care about the performance. Could you please tell me if the reason is a health issue? I will rip it up and pay to buy the AFM one.

 

 

Lisa’s Answer

 

Both Novalink 35 and AFM Safecoat caulk have very low levels of VOCs and are solvent-free.  I personally use AFM Safecoat but they are comparable products.  Even products with low VOCs can have an odor.  For those who are sensitive, it is always a good idea to test a product before using it.
